Course description

Course Overview:

The "Build iOS Apps with Swift and SwiftUI" course is designed for developers eager to create dynamic and engaging iOS applications using the latest tools and technologies from Apple. Over the course of this program, you'll dive into Swift, Apple's powerful and intuitive programming language, and SwiftUI, a modern framework for building user interfaces across all Apple platforms. From setting up your development environment to deploying your app to the App Store, this comprehensive course covers every aspect of iOS app development. You’ll gain hands-on experience through real-world projects, learning best practices for designing and implementing high-quality apps.

Key Learning Objectives:

  • Understand the fundamentals of Swift and SwiftUI for iOS app development.
  • Build and design user interfaces with SwiftUI's declarative syntax.
  • Implement key features such as navigation, data management, and user interactions.
  • Integrate Swift with existing iOS technologies like Core Data and CloudKit.
  • Learn to debug, test, and deploy your apps to the App Store.

Requirements:

  • Basic knowledge of programming concepts.
  • A Mac computer with macOS installed.
  • Xcode installed (latest version recommended).
  • No prior experience with Swift or SwiftUI is required, but familiarity with programming will be beneficial.

Outcomes:

  • Develop a strong foundation in Swift and SwiftUI.
  • Create fully functional iOS applications using modern development practices.
  • Gain practical experience by building and deploying real-world projects.
  • Understand how to use Apple's development tools and resources effectively.
  • Achieve proficiency in integrating APIs and handling user data securely.

Certification:

Upon successful completion of this course, you will receive a certification demonstrating your ability to build iOS apps using Swift and SwiftUI. This certificate will validate your skills and knowledge, showcasing your capability to develop and deploy high-quality iOS applications. It will be a valuable addition to your professional portfolio, enhancing your qualifications for roles in iOS development and app creation.

What will i learn?

  • Develop a strong foundation in Swift and SwiftUI.
  • Create fully functional iOS applications using modern development practices.
  • Gain practical experience by building and deploying real-world projects.
  • Understand how to use Apple's development tools and resources effectively.
  • Achieve proficiency in integrating APIs and handling user data securely.

Requirements

Swift Thinker

John Smith

08-Aug-2024

5

Transformative learning experience for aspiring iOS developers—highly recommended!

Patricia Parker

08-Aug-2024

5

Incredible course! Transformed my app development skills remarkably!

Brian Reed

08-Aug-2024

5

This comprehensive course excels in teaching dynamic app development using Swift and SwiftUI. With hands-on projects and a focus on real-world applications, it effectively covers user interface design, navigation, and data management. Ideal for those seeking to master Apple’s latest tools for professional-quality app creation.

Ryan Scott

05-Aug-2024

5

This course offers an exceptional blend of theory and hands-on projects, making it easy to grasp iOS development. The focus on real-world applications and the latest tools empowers you to create and deploy stunning apps with confidence. Highly recommended!

Christopher Reyes

04-Aug-2024

5

This course brilliantly combines theory and hands-on projects, making complex concepts accessible. With a focus on user interface design and essential integration techniques, you'll gain confidence in building professional-quality iOS apps, all while mastering the latest Swift tools and technologies. Highly recommended!

$9.99

$109.99

Lectures

111

Skill level

Beginner

Expiry period

Lifetime

Certificate

Yes

Courses you may like